Issue Summary
Hi,
I enabled "Path" and assigned URL aliases to all my pages. Obviously now each page can be reached via system path (www.example.com/node/22) and alias (www.example.com/news).
The problem is that, on system path pages (/node/22), all internal links display a "node" part in the middle of the destination link - which then results in 404: http://www.example.com/node/casehistory.
I would not mind personally, but Google seems to be discovering system paths - although they're not in my sitemap.xml nor in text links - and it's giving me a lot of Not found errors.
Has anybody come across this issue before? Thank you.
